標題: | WiMAX系統下聯合多輸入多輸出技術調變與編碼選擇 : 系統設計與實測 Joint MIMO MCS Selection in WiMAX : System Design and Testbed Experiments |

摘要: | 隨著通訊技術的發展,目前mobile WiMAX的技術已漸趨發展完成且已經於市面上銷售。然而由於高額的設備,目前mobile WiMAX實測方面的研究論文並不常見。不同於大部分用理論及模擬的方式探討調速機制的論文,這篇論文裡,我們用實測的方式來探討調變編碼及天線方法的選擇。我們在室內的環境下實測了各種調變編碼與不同天線方法的效能。由實測的結果我們建立了兩種不同策略的聯合多輸入多輸出調變編碼選擇的機制,並將此兩種機制運用於Mobile WiMAX中的不同的服務品質。最後我們發表的調速機制使用以高吞吐量為策略的聯合多輸入多輸出調變編碼選擇的機制在盡力服務的服務品質類別上,而其他的服務類別則使用以確保一定封包遺失率為策略的聯合多輸入多輸出調變編碼選擇的機制。我們將此調速機制和原來WiMAX機台裡的調速機制比較下傳使用者資料包通訊協定及影片串流的效能。測試的結果發現不管是單獨傳輸上述任一種下傳資料型態或是同時傳輸上述兩種得下傳資料型態,我們發表的調速機制都能有較好的整體效能。 As one of the broadband wireless communication solutions, Mobile WiMAX has been developed and already in markets in recent years. However, due to the price of WiMAX equipments, little research is based on the measurement approach. In this paper, we focus on the MCS and MIMO selection of Mobile WiMAX by measurement-based approach. Unlike previous works study the MIMO selection with rate adaptation based on theoretical and simulated approach. We provided the on-air measurement result of each MCS with specific MIMO mode in indoor environments. Then, we set up two joint MIMO MCS selection mechanisms according to different strategies based on the on-air measurement results, and we combined these two joint MIMO MCS selection with different quality of service (QoS) types into the mechanism which we called as ``hybrid joint MIMO MCS selection'. We compared the hybrid joint MIMO MCS selection with the original rate adaptation in our WiMAX base station by UDP, video streaming and multi-traffic experiments. The results show that the performance improves with the help of joint MIMO selection accompanying with different selection strategy. We also concluded and discuss some issue about this joint MIMO MCS selection mechanism. |
